    November 6, 2010 at 4:48 pm

    [John Willis] “Why are you not using the .flv extension in Compressor…don’t you get grief from clients about having to deal with QT?”

    Because H.264 is a web standard, and pretty much EVERYONE has Quicktime. I have gotten zero complaints from clients.

    [John Willis] “Are you going in and “tweaking” the video settings of the QT lan preset in compressor?”

    Nope…using the preset and adjusting nothing.

    [John Willis] “Do you try to stay with a 640 X 360 screen size for streaming? I like that size and would hate to have to go smaller.”

    That’s the size I use. Seems to be a perfect size.

    [John Willis] “What do you set for average and max data rate?”

    Whatever the preset is…I have no idea.

    [John Willis] “Is there anything else I am missing?”

    Just use the preset…stop trying to overthink this.
